> Yes, there is.
>
> The General Assembly of Virginia, July 30, 1619 - January 11, 1978: A Bicentennial Register of Members. Compiled by Cynthia Miller Leonard for the General Assembly of Virginia in Richmond in 1978. I think it was a Bicentennial product.
